Transaction 38767102c1daf7f777abf142fc568eab033beb7497e79570175ed20c32b5fdea
1 Input
1 Output
-
38767102c1daf7f777abf142fc568eab033beb7497e79570175ed20c32b5fdea:0
- value
- 125636
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 040ea366a59ca286ffe64443dbb93cfe072a4cd8af4b32c3742953b97df09d9d
- address
- bc1pqs82xe49nj3gdllxg3pahwfulcrj5nxc4a9n9sm599fmjl0snkwsfndpwu